The services described herein shall commence on the <br /> effective date of [his Agreement and all services under this Agreement shall be <br /> completed by September 30, 2005, unless sooner terminated as hereinafrer <br /> provided. This Letter of Agreement may be extended for a total period of <br /> time not to exceed three (3) months. However, the initial extension shall not <br /> exceed one (1) month with one additional extension allowable that shall not <br /> exceed two (2) months. The CONTRACTOR shall submit any extension <br /> request in writing for STATE approval a minimum of one (1) month prior to <br /> the termination of the contract. Said request shall provide detailed reasons for <br /> the delay in and steps to be taken to ensure the timely completion of the <br /> project. If the STATE approves the extension request, an amended Letter of <br /> Agreement shall be executed by both parties in accordance with the General <br /> Conditions. The CONTRACTOR shall no[ be entitled to any additional <br /> compensation to complete the work described in the Letter of Agreement. <br /> 3. Matching Funds.
